Job Summary:

We are seeking a highly skilled Process Safety Engineer - Facility Siting with 5-10 years of experience to join our team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in API RP 752, 753, and 756 implementations, as well as experience in quantitative risk assessment (QRA) interpretation. This role is responsible for evaluating and managing facility siting risks to ensure compliance with industry standards and safety regulations.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Perform building siting evaluations in accordance with API RP 752, 753, and 756 to assess and mitigate risks related to occupied buildings.
  • Develop and implement building management procedures to ensure compliance with safety standards.
  • Maintain a facility-wide building register that includes all permanent structures, portable buildings, and temporary shelters (e.g., tents).
  • Participate in Pre-Startup Safety Reviews (PSSR) to verify that all design and installation requirements are met before buildings are occupied.
  • Conduct regular audits and inspections to assess compliance and develop corrective action plans as necessary.
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ams, including process safety engineers and operations personnel, to ensure risk mitigation strategies are effectively implemented.
  • Analyze and interpret QRA results to support decision-making related to facility siting and building management.
  • Stay updated on industry standards and regulatory requirements to ensure continuous improvement in facility siting processes.
